
Crowduino Nano V3.1 (Arduino Compatible)
The Crowduino Nano V3.1 is a compact, breadboard-friendly development board based on the ATmega328, fully compatible with the Arduino Nano 3.0 and its shields. It features a Mini-B USB port for programming and serial communication, 14 digital I/O pins (6 with PWM), and 8 analogue inputs.
Power is automatically selected from the highest available source: USB, unregulated external supply (6–20 V on pin 30), or regulated 5 V (pin 27). The on-board FT232RL USB-to-serial converter also enables use as a standalone USB-UART adapter via the TX/RX breakout pins.
Key Features
- ATmega328 Microcontroller – 32 KB flash (2 KB bootloader), 2 KB SRAM, 1 KB EEPROM
- Arduino Nano Compatible – Works with Arduino IDE and Nano shields
- Mini-B USB – Programming, serial monitor, and USB-UART converter
- Breadboard Friendly – Standard 2.54 mm DIP spacing
- Status LEDs – Power (red), TX (green), RX (green), and L (green)
- Auto Power Selection – Automatically uses the highest voltage source
Specifications
- Microcontroller – ATmega328
- Operating Voltage – 5 V
- Input Voltage – 7–12 V recommended (6–20 V limit)
- Digital I/O Pins – 14 (6 with PWM output)
- Analogue Input Pins – 8
- DC Current per I/O Pin – 40 mA
- Flash Memory – 32 KB (2 KB used by bootloader)
- SRAM – 2 KB
- EEPROM – 1 KB
- Clock Speed – 16 MHz
- Dimensions – 18.5 × 43.2 mm
